About The Position

The Team Leader, National Casualty and Bodily Injury Claims will report directly to the Manager, National Bodily Injury/Casualty. This role involves coaching and supporting claims staff through regular technical huddles and one-on-one development, streamlining processes to enhance performance, and maintaining quality through monthly audits and data-driven insights. The Team Leader will also play a key role in talent development and recruitment, providing continuous feedback, identifying training needs, and participating in hiring decisions. This is an opportunity to lead, develop others, and make a meaningful impact within the organization.

Requirements

  • A proven track record of leadership.
  • A minimum of five years of experience handling bodily injury and casualty litigation claims.
  • Strong technical expertise in Auto/Bodily Injury and General Liability claims, with national technical handling experience considered an asset.
  • Demonstrated organizational, negotiation, analytical, and interpersonal skills, with a strong focus on team culture.
  • Experience with performance management processes.
  • The ability to maintain a national perspective and support a geographically dispersed team.
  • A university degree, a relevant two-year college diploma (Insurance, Law & Security, Loss Control, Business Administration), or a CIP designation.

Responsibilities

  • Facilitating weekly team huddles and conducting regular one-on-one meetings with team members.
  • Analyzing, developing, and implementing efficient claims processes, procedures, and methods to improve workflow and results.
  • Providing guidance, on-the-job training, technical direction, and leadership to staff regarding performance, productivity, conduct, and adherence to corporate policies.
  • Delivering ongoing performance feedback and creating development plans when necessary.
  • Completing monthly audits by reviewing and monitoring claims files and offering constructive, actionable feedback.
  • Supporting staff development by assisting with hiring decisions, conducting performance evaluations, identifying training opportunities, and keeping employees informed of policy and procedural changes.
  • Initiating interviews for unit vacancies and making recommendations for new hires.
